Class EmbeddedElasticSearchServer


  • public class EmbeddedElasticSearchServer
    extends java.lang.Object
    Test helper class which starts up an Elasticsearch instance in the current JVM.
    • Constructor Detail

      • EmbeddedElasticSearchServer

        public EmbeddedElasticSearchServer()
      • EmbeddedElasticSearchServer

        public EmbeddedElasticSearchServer​(org.elasticsearch.common.settings.Settings settings,
                                           java.util.List<java.lang.Class<? extends org.elasticsearch.plugins.Plugin>> plugins)
    • Method Detail

      • start

        public void start()
                   throws java.lang.Exception
        Throws:
        java.lang.Exception
      • shutdown

        public void shutdown()
                      throws java.io.IOException
        Throws:
        java.io.IOException
      • getClient

        public org.elasticsearch.client.Client getClient()